The Union Cabinet has approved the proposal of the Ministry of Housing and Urban Affairs (MoHUA) for the continuation of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ana-Urban (-U) till December 31, 2024. As per the proposal, financial assistance is to be provided to complete the already approved 122.69 lakh houses by March 31, 2022.

What is PMAY-U?

Housing for All is one of the major programs being implemented by the Government of India through States/UTs/Central Nodal Agencies to provide pucca houses to all eligible beneficiaries in urban areas of the country. The scheme covers the entire urban area of ​​the country. In this, the Government of India provides financial assistance, and the State Government/Union Territories implement the scheme including a selection of beneficiaries.

It was informed that after achieving more than 55% of the target of providing pucca houses, the Center has extended the deadline for providing pucca houses to all households in rural India by two years to 2024. According to an old report, Rs 2.17 lakh crore in additional central and state funding will be provided to the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ana-Gramin to achieve its target of building 2.95 crore houses.

'Housing for All Mission

Launched in June 2015, the scheme 'Housing for All' mission had an original deadline of March 2022, to provide pucca houses to all eligible urban beneficiaries. The government has set a target of allotting 2.95 crore pakka houses. About two crore pucca houses have been built so far. But there are still many families left, keeping in mind the scheme has been approved to continue till 2024.
